134 liens privés
Au boulot, j'utilise beaucoup rdesktop pour me connecter de ma Debian vers des serveurs windows. J'utilise des alias pour me faciliter la vie ( alias rd_SERVEUR = "rdesktop -u USER ...&" ) Mais je n'avais pas jusqu'à présent redirigé les sorties de rdesktop (STDOUT et STDERR) pour ne plus les voir.
J'ai rajouté ça aujourd'hui.
| ========
alias rd_SERVEUR = "rdesktop -u USER -d DOMAINE -x lan -g 1280x1000 IP_SERVEUR > /dev/null 2>&1 &"
| ========
Pour éditer mes nombreux alias, j'ai fait un "rechercher/remplacer" avec vim. (J'ai des alias rdesktop entre la ligne 115 et la ligne 156).
| ========
:115,156s/&\"/> \/dev\/null 2>\&1 \&\"/g
| ========
[Edit 06/08/2015 :
J'ai modifié mes alias pour utiliser screen afin de n'avoir vraiment aucun retour sur la commande :
| ========
alias rd_SERVEUR="screen -S NOM-SERVEUR -d -m rdesktop -u USER -d DOMAINE -x lan -g 1280x1000 IP_SERVEUR
| ========
Avec ça, je n'ai aucun retour dans le terminal, je peux lancer plusieurs sessions RDP à la chaine, etc... :-)
Cet alias permet de relancer la dernière commande avec "sudo" devant. Génial. :-)
Pour télécharger tous les thèmes qui sont sur le dépo github :
| simon@ordi: ~$ git clone --recursive https://github.com/getpelican/pelican-themes ~/pelican/themes
Pour essayer un thème, il faut modifier le fichier pelicanconf.py :
| simon@ordi: ~/pelican$ nano pelicanconf.py
Et ajouter la ligne :
| THEME = "/home/simon/pelican/themes/nom-theme"
Par exemple, avec le thème "fresh" :
| THEME = "/home/simon/pelican/themes/fresh"
On peut alors re-compiler le site et le recopier dans /var/www/ :
| simon@ordi: ~/pelican$ make html
| simon@ordi: ~/pelican$ sudo rm -r /var/www/
| simon@ordi: ~/pelican$ sudo cp -r output/ /var/www/
Ou, en une seule ligne :
| simon@ordi: ~/pelican$ sudo pelican /home/simon/pelican/content/ -o /var/www/ -s /home/simon/pelican/pelicanconf.py
On peut aussi ajouter un alias dans le fichier /home/simon/.bashrc , pour faire la même commande plus rapidemment :
| simon@ordi: ~$ nano .bashrc
Pour faire un alias, il suffit de rajouter :
| #alias pour compiler le site en pelican
| alias peli='sudo pelican /home/simon/pelican/content/ -o /var/www/ -s /home/simon/pelican/pelicanconf.py'
Après avoir enregistré (ctrl + o) et quitté nano (ctrl + x), on peut relire le .bashrc pour tenir compte des modifications :
| simon@ordi: ~$ source ~/.bashrc
Après, on peut utiliser la commande "peli" :
| simon@ordi: ~$ peli
| [sudo] password for simon:
| Done: Processed 2 articles and 0 pages in 0.16 seconds.